Résumé

In "Christmas Roses and Other Stories, " Anne Douglas Sedgwick crafts a tapestry of short narratives that explore the nuances of human connection during the holiday season. With a keen eye for detail and a lyrical prose style, Sedgwick weaves elements of both the mundane and the magical, illustrating how moments of grace can emerge amid the chaos of everyday life. Set against a backdrop of early 20th-century societal changes, her stories reflect a rich literary tradition that echoes the works of contemporaries such as E.
M. Forster and Virginia Woolf, breathing warmth into the chill of winter narratives with a blend of realism and gentle mystique. Anne Douglas Sedgwick was a prominent early 20th-century novelist and short story writer whose works often addressed themes of domesticity, social change, and emotional complexity. Growing up in a family that valued literature and the arts, Sedgwick's upbringing in both America and England informed her cross-cultural insights and appreciation for storytelling.
This dual perspective enabled her to infuse her narratives with both American pragmatism and British charm, reflecting the intricacies of modern life.
